    Arbitration and Consolidation. Arbitration is a simplified means of pursuing legal claims, where disputes are resolved by a neutral arbitrator instead of a judge or jury, discovery is more limited, and the arbitrator’s decision is subject to limited court review. While we anticipate arbitration, this Agreement remains in effect regardless of whether the claims are ultimately brought in arbitration, litigated in court, or resolved by settlement before any formal filing. By signing this Agreement, You provide us with a limited, enduring power of attorney to sign legal documents that are related to the arbitration, litigation, or settlement of the claims described above, on your behalf. You or We may terminate this limited, enduring power of attorney by terminating this representation, as described below.

    Attorney’s Fees & Costs: You won’t owe us any fees unless we successfully collect a financial recovery for you by payment of an award or settlement of your claim. We agree to represent You on a contingency basis, which means that our fees are a percentage of the settlement, award, or recovery, or other monetary benefit You receive. In the event your claim settles or results in a recovery or award, our fee will be forty percent (40%) of the total gross recovery obtained on Your behalf, unless an arbitrator or court awards a higher fee, in which case the higher amount will apply. If there is no recovery, You owe no fees or costs. 

    After our fees are deducted, we deduct expenses from your gross recovery. Expenses can include expenses specific to your individual arbitration or expenses that we advance on behalf of all our clients with similar cases for the benefit of the whole group of clients. These expenses may include our usual and customary fees for copying, messenger services and similar items, as well as travel expenses. Additionally, to improve efficiency and lower costs, the Firm may use AI-driven solutions for select tasks, e.g. fact investigations, document review, and other routine activities, under the supervision of licensed attorneys, while taking reasonable steps to safeguard client confidentiality. Expenses that we pay to vendors, arbitrators, experts, or others who assist in the arbitration claim process are not kept by us and are billed at cost. Once there is a recovery, settlement, or judgment in your favor, we will inform you in writing of the amount of expenses to be deducted from your award and the nature of the expense.

    Nature and Basis of Dispute

    I used a parking location serviced or associated with ProPark in {typeA197}. To the best of my recollection, this occurred on or about {typeA236}. I parked there with a vehicle bearing license plate {typeA185}, {typeA239}.

    In connection to that visit, I received one or more ProPark parking citations, notices, invoices, or payment demands concerning my vehicle or parking session. The document alleged that I owed money and contained enforcement-oriented wording or design features, such as a citation or violation number, a due date, stated penalties or late charges, references to collections, booting, towing, legal action, or other consequences for nonpayment. Based on the appearance, wording, and payment instructions, I understood ProPark to be asserting a formal sanction that carried legal or official consequences if I did not pay. I have since come to understand that ProPark is a private company, and under my home state laws, does not have governmental authority to issue citations or impose monetary sanctions of this kind. By styling its collection notices as citations and using the above-described language that created a false appearance of governmental authority, ProPark engaged in unfair, deceptive, and misleading practices in violation of my home state’s consumer protection laws. I seek relief under applicable federal and state pricing, advertising, contract, restitution, and equitable laws, including as to junk fees or drip pricing. 

    [INCLUDE ONLY IF YES QUESTION 6]. Further, and based on my current understanding and counsel’s investigation, ProPark used license plate recognition or similar technology on my vehicle without complying with California’s Automated License Plate Recognition Law, Civil Code §§ 1798.90.5 et seq. Among other things, I did not receive, see, or have a meaningful opportunity to review a compliant California ALPR usage and privacy policy before ProPark collected or used my license plate information. As a result, I dispute that ProPark complied with California’s ALPR law when it collected, used, retained, disclosed, or processed my license plate information and related vehicle and location data.

    [INCLUDE ONLY IF MAILING ANSWER MET ON Q 4] Additionally, ProPark mailed this notice to my home address. To the best of my recollection, I did not provide ProPark with my home address prior to receiving that mailing. On information and belief, ProPark obtained my name and home address by accessing, directly or through an agent or vendor, information from a motor vehicle record maintained by a state department of motor vehicles in connection with the automatic recognition software used on my license plate. I contend that this conduct violated, or gives rise to claims under, the Driver’s Privacy Protection Act, 18 U.S.C. Sections 2721 through 2725, which restricts the knowing obtaining, disclosure, or use of personal information from motor vehicle records for purposes not permitted by the statute.
